Manfred Hampl (m-hampl) said :
#3

The nvidia card usually consumes far more power that the intel one, so it should be enabled only for applications that need it.

bumblebee/optirun switches the nvidia card on and off,
the nvidia driver package provides the driver.

Manfred Hampl (m-hampl) said :
#9

The output shows two things:

1. When installing the nvidia-460 driver, the nvidia-440 and nvidia-450 drivers need to be uninstalled.
It is your choice, whether you want to try the 460 version.
The real installation is done by removing "--simulate" and adding "sudo" in front.
In case that the 460 version turns out not to work as desired, then you can revert to the 450 version with a similar command, replacing 460 by 450.

2. "0 upgraded, 18 newly installed, 22 to remove and 229 not upgraded."
There are updates available for 229 packages.
Is there a specific reason that you did not install them?
